Ford is under immense pressure by investors to chalk out a future path with electric cars and climate change as it's main drivers. The stock has taken a hammering and is down 30% in 2021. For those following the company financials, this exit was expected and not new. Ford is struggling in the US with the chip shortage and it's only money maker is the F150 truck. Ford will step away from global markets as it tries to figure out what it will be in the next 5-10 years.

Their product positioning was poor, followed by high price tagging (Eg All-New Fiesta, Aspire).

The cost of service was high initially till the launch of 1st gen Figo in 2010. The correction came after all the damages were already done.

Unfortunately, their sales synergy between dealerships was also a big question mark.
The famous Rajshree Ford closure, Kairali Ford's frequent management changes are few known examples.

One of their catastrophic decision was to start another manufacturing facility in Gujarat when their Chennai plant was struggling to reach break-even.

Having said all this, they improved their service levels to a great extent and each dealership handles around 50 cars comfortably. The customer service escalation mechanism was tuned a few years back that any service backlog reaches Anurag/Ominder after 24 hours. Their customer follow-up was great.

It is really unfortunate to see the oldest auto brand leave India. Good Bye Ford.
